#49fb14 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#49fb14 is composed of 28.6% red, 98.4%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 92%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 106.2 degrees, a saturation of 96.7% and a lightness of 53.1%. #49fb14 color hex could be obtained by blending #92ff28 with #00f700.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

Shades and Tints of #49fb14

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#041000 is the darkest color, while #fcfffb is the lightest one.
